The Super Eagles of Nigeria have surged to 26th place in the latest FIFA World Ranking released on Monday, recording a ...
African teams have learned their opponents en route to qualifying for the last eight of the global football showpiece. Nigeria will face Argentina in the Round of 16 of the 2025 FIFA U20 World Cup 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results